Brown Rat (Rattus rattus). Probably originating in central Asia, now distribution is world-wide, having been transported in European ships. From British Quadrupeds, W MacGillivray, (Edinburgh, 1828), one of the volumes in William Jardines Naturalists Library series. Hand-coloured engraving

This print showcases a Brown Rat (Rattus rattus), a fascinating mammal with an intriguing history. Believed to have originated in central Asia, this species has now spread its distribution worldwide, thanks to European ships that inadvertently transported them across continents. The image is taken from the esteemed British Quadrupeds collection, part of William Jardine's renowned Naturalists Library series published in Edinburgh back in 1828. The hand-coloured engraving beautifully captures the essence of this enigmatic creature.
